Chemical Property of 3-Fluoro-5-methylpyridine Edit
Chemical Property:
  • Vapor Pressure:7.66mmHg at 25°C 
  • Refractive Index:1.477 
  • Boiling Point:132.381 °C at 760 mmHg 
  • PKA:3.10±0.20(Predicted) 
  • Flash Point:33.863 °C 
  • PSA:12.89000 
  • Density:1.077 g/cm3 
  • LogP:1.52910 
  • XLogP3:1.3
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:2
  • Rotatable Bond Count:0
  • Exact Mass:111.048427358
  • Heavy Atom Count:8
  • Complexity:74.9
